Minami Kuribayashi is a Japanese singer-songwriter from Shizuoka, Japan, born on June 11, 1976. Since the early 2000s, she has been one of the most recognizable voices in anime music and the anison scene, known for clear vocals, emotional delivery, and memorable melodic hooks. Songs such as "Precious Memories" and "Tsubasa wa Pleasure Line" helped establish her reputation, showcasing dramatic choruses, polished arrangements, and a style that can move from uplifting energy to more reflective moods without losing impact. That balance is a defining part of her artistic identity, whether she is singing a high-energy anime opening or a more emotional ending theme. Her music also sits within J-pop, and she has released work through Lantis, reinforcing her place in the wider Japanese pop and anime-song landscape.
In 2026, she marked her 25th singing debut anniversary with the release of the photo-book EP "四半世紀," a reminder of her longevity and continued presence in anime-related music.
